As the youngest player to ever reach 500 goal contributions in his professional career, Kylian Mbappé has created history. In official games for both his clubs and the French national team, the Real Madrid attacker has scored 313 goals and contributed 187 assists.
By equalizing in the derby encounter against Atletico Madrid this past Saturday at the Santiago Bernabéu Stadium, the 26-year-old reached this milestone.
The Frenchman reportedly achieved this milestone ahead of Neymar, Lionel Messi, and Cristiano Ronaldo.
By the time he was 26, Messi had scored 487 goals (348 goals and 139 assists), Neymar had scored 492 goals (321 goals and 171 assists), and Ronaldo had scored 302 goals (213 goals and 89 assists).
A large amount of this new record was set during his seven years at Paris Saint-Germain, where he scored 256 goals, even if he has only scored 23 goals this season with Real Madrid.
